Position: Senior Psychologist (Specialist)
Location: California Medical Facility, Vacaville, CA
Increased Salaries are Just the Beginning…
The past few years have seen dramatic shifts in the health care landscape. California Correctional Health Care Services (CCHCS) is poised to meet the evolving clinical care demands of our patient population while responding to the day-to-day needs of our dedicated providers.
$175,596 – CA Licensed (onsite, in-person care)
$201,935 – CA Licensed (onsite, in-person care within an Inpatient Unit)
Restructured Recruitment and Retention Bonus
Recruitment and Retention Bonus for clinicians newly hired with the State of CA has been restructured to provide a 1% bonus for the first 7 years, increasing by 1% year over year, maxing at a 7% bonus by year 7.
Psychologists newly hired with the state of CA are also eligible to receive a recruitment and retention bonus of up to $30,000 within the first 12 months of service.
Referral Bonus
All CCHCS/CDCR employees that refer a mental health clinician who is successfully hired by CCHCS may be eligible to receive a referral bonus of $5,000 per appointed referral.
Additional Benefits of Practicing with CDCR/CCHCS
Our psychologists also receive comprehensive State of California benefits, including:
- Comprehensive Medical, Dental, and Vision Coverage: Full coverage to maintain you and your Family’s health and well-being.
- Work-life Balance with Flexible Schedules: Enjoy 4-day workweeks at many of our locations for a better personal life balance.
- Robust 401(k) and 457(b) Retirement Plans: Secure your retirement with our extensive plans and generous tax deferrals.
- State of CA Retirement that Vests in Five Years: Plan for a secure future with our fast-vesting pension benefits (more at CalPERS.ca.gov).
- Clinical Supervision and Licensure Exam Support for Unlicensed Staff: Receive structured clinical supervision to support professional growth and licensure preparation.
- Stipend for Providing Clinical Supervision to Unlicensed Staff: Licensed clinicians who supervise unlicensed team members are eligible for a stipend.
- Opportunities for Free Continuing Education: Access complimentary continuing education courses that support licensure, skill development, and career advancement.
- Generous Paid Time Off and Holiday Schedule: Ensure ample time off for relaxation and personal activities.
- Potential NHSC Loan Repayment: Eligibility for loan repayment depending on your work location.
